Output 154256f6202c932e3034a45d787468e4ce285db5744d81d0de2f6a7ba3ef2be8:12

value
21395659
script pubkey
OP_0 OP_PUSHBYTES_20 4fd3465b96d639e32c9ad4ef885d9afeac225f62
address
ltc1qflf5vkuk6cu7xty66nhcshv6l6kzyhmzwvwkn6
transaction
154256f6202c932e3034a45d787468e4ce285db5744d81d0de2f6a7ba3ef2be8
spent
true